Model 7MS .257 Roberts out of the Rem. Custom Shop 3X9 Nikon Monarch [ BDC's weren't out then]
Model 11-87 Deluxe Sporting Clays 12 ga.
Model 1100 Light 20 Slug Gun Matte Finish Rifled bbl. Synthetic stock 4X Nikon Monarch Scope
Model 1100 Light 20 Slug Gun Wood Stock Smooth Bore Stock cut down to fit my wife, 4X Nikon Monarch Scope
Kimber Model 82 .22lr 2X7 Nikon Monarch Scope [ my wife's gun ]
Ruger Model 77/22 .22 lr no scope yet but the new Nikon BDC for 22's looks good
CZ 600 .270 Nikon Monarch Gold [ 30 mm. ] 2 1/2-10 X 50 BDC
I.M.I. Timberwolf .357 rifle soon to have a scope of some type
just ordered a Savage Lady Hunter 6.5 Creedmoor for my wife [ got to fondle it at the Shot Show ]

I forgot one, I have a TC G2 .45 cal. muzzleloader with a Nikon Monarch Gold [30 mm ] !/2-6 X 42. I use Blackhorn 209, ioo gr. with PR Dead Center 195 gr. .357 / .45 cal. bullets. Blackhorn is the only way to go. Started with Triple 7 loose no pellets loose is the only way to go and now Blackhorn 209 is the only thing to use period.
